Wisconsin Sports Turf Managers Association: www.wstma.org. Chapter Sponsors Zachary Avers of The Ohio State Uni- versity was the winner of the 2013 Gary Vanden Berg Internship Grant. Avers in- terned at Emirates Stadium in London for the Arsenal Football Club. Don Scholl, CSFM, superintendent of parks, sports fields & trees for the city of Tracy, CA won The Terry Mellor Continu- ing Education Grant, sponsored by Turface Athletics. This grant funds an STMA affili- ated chapter member's attendance to the Conference and honors the importance of continuing education that Terry strongly supported his entire life. SAFE's top scholarship in a 2-year pro- gram is named after Fred Grau, the first tur- fgrass extension specialist in the US. This year's Fred Grau winner was Danielle Booth from Mt. San Antonio College. The SAFE undergraduate winner from a 4-year institution was Evan Fowler. He at- tends The Pennsylvania State University and, as the top scorer, received the James R. Watson Undergraduate SAFE scholarship sponsored by the Toro Company. Additional winners of SAFE undergraduate scholarships include Josh Alleman from Michigan State University; Josh Lenz, from Iowa State Uni- versity; and oel Rieker, from Iowa State University. There were three graduate winners of SAFE scholarships: the top scorer was Chase Straw from the University of Georgia. He won the Watson Graduate SAFE Scholar- ship, sponsored by The Toro Company. The other SAFE graduate winners were Kyley Dickson, from the University of Tennessee and Kevin Hansen, from Iowa State Uni- versity. As a tribute to the Dr. Watson, Master of Ceremonies Tim Moore had everyone who ever received a Watson Scholarship stand to be recognized. Dr. Watson, a long-time agronomist at Toro, passed away in late 2013. The James R. Watson Scholarship program was established in 1998 in his honor. Since 1989, STMA has hosted its annual convention at major cities across the U.S. in- cluding Daytona Beach, Fla. in 2013. Next year's event will be held in Denver, Colo. Jan. 13-16, 2015.
